Tips to Simplify and Destress

Earlier this week I talked about how removing clutter and taking a look at your core beliefs can help you simplify your life. Here are my final 3 tips on how to de stress and simplify.

1.  I never accomplish my to-do list.


Strategy: Ask yourself: Do I prioritize my schedule or schedule my priorities?

Break your life down into three areas: personal, home and work. Create one goal for each area for each season of the year.  Most people have unreasonable to do lists that are laden with guilt. Remember if something is on your list for more than a year it is a “dead” goal and those are no fun.

2.  You feel people are always demanding your time.

Strategy: Think boundaries. It is ok to say “No” which, by the way, is a complete sentence. If their request makes you feel a sense of duty or obligation or guilt it is probably a “should.” Say “no” to shoulds and say yes to wants – which are like your favorite food craving or something you really want to do. Write the word no three times on a piece of paper and post it by your phone. Studies say we need to say no three times before people hear it.

3. You snap at people you live with or love.

Strategy:  Often times we are frustrated because we run out of time.  There are two kinds of people, time rich people and time poor people. Both can have giant to do lists. But time rich people have short list….their values. Your values act as a filter and help you make decisions on what is truly important to you. If your number one value is family and you are working 60 hours a week is it any wonder you are unhappy and frustrated?  Don’t know your values?
